Honiton station is equipped with essential facilities for seamless travel. Tickets can be purchased at the ticket office during the week from 06:05 to 17:30, on Saturdays from 07:00 to 17:30, and on Sundays between 09:30 and 13:50. For added convenience, ticket machines are available and support Disabled Persons Railcard discounts, ensuring access for all. Despite the absence of a smartcard issuance service, validators are in place for those who own a smartcard.
Comfort at the station is catered for via seating areas and waiting rooms, and while toilets are only accessible during ticket office hours, they are conveniently located at Platform 1 with facilities for those requiring the National Key Scheme. Travellers should bear in mind that facilities such as refreshments and shopping are unavailable at this station, so plan accordingly.
Step-free access is partially available making the station more accessible. You can access both platforms separately; however, interchange entails a footbridge with stairs or a step-free walk around the rail bridge, about 800 meters. For enhanced accessibility, there are spaces for Blue Badge holders, and a complimentary parking option is available through a simple registration process. Assistance for boarding and alighting trains can be arranged up to two hours before travel, providing thoughtful accommodations for all passengers.

High Brooms station is equipped with a range of facilities to ensure an easy travel experience. The ticket office opens bright and early at 06:20 on weekdays, closing at 19:00, making it convenient for early risers. On Saturdays, it operates from 07:10 to 13:50. The station is equipped with ticket machines where you can collect tickets purchased online, and there are accessible ticket machines located at the station forecourt.
For those concerned about security, you'll be glad to know that High Brooms has CCTV and has been awarded the Secure Station accreditation. Assistance is available, with staff on hand during opening hours to provide help and support. While the station offers step-free access to Platform 1, there is limited access for platform interchange—a critical point to note for travelers with mobility issues.
High Brooms offers various onward travel options. Known for its helpful transport links, the station makes sure that movement to and from it is a breeze. Rail replacement services are strategically positioned on North Farm Road. If you prefer a taxi, you'll find them conveniently located outside the station. For those who prefer buses, you can find scheduling information through a printable link, helping you plan the next phase of your journey.
The station is a springboard to many popular routes. Trips to the capital are straightforward with regular services to London Bridge and Charing Cross. Explore the vibrant town of Tunbridge Wells with a short jaunt or head over to Tonbridge for a local adventure.
If you're exploring further afield, direct trains to Hastings provide a charming coastal experience. Alternatively, if you have a penchant for city life, services to London Waterloo East allow you to delve into the heart of the metropolis.
While the station may not boast extensive retail amenities, you’ll find a cozy coffee shop alongside vending machines for those much-needed refreshments. Bicycle enthusiasts will appreciate the sheltered storage racks available outside the station entrance.
Parking is managed by APCOA, with 52 spaces for those who decide to drive. It's worth noting that parking is accessible 24 hours a day, with specific rates that tailor to your budget, including a convenient off-peak rate after 18:00.
